Detailed specifications
General parameters such as number of shaders, GPU core base clock and boost clock speeds, manufacturing process, texturing and calculation speed. Note that power consumption of some graphics cards can well exceed their nominal TDP, especially when overclocked.
Pipelines / CUDA cores | 1920 | 21760 |
Core clock speed | 680 MHz | 2017 MHz |
Boost clock speed | no data | 2407 MHz |
Number of transistors | 2x1700 Million | 92,200 million |
Manufacturing process technology | 40 nm | 5 nm |
Power consumption (TDP) | no data | 575 Watt |
Texture fill rate | no data | 1,637 |
Floating-point processing power | no data | 104.8 TFLOPS |
ROPs | no data | 176 |
TMUs | no data | 680 |
Tensor Cores | no data | 680 |
Ray Tracing Cores | no data | 170 |

VRAM capacity and type
Parameters of VRAM installed: its type, size, bus, clock and resulting bandwidth. Integrated GPUs have no dedicated video RAM and use a shared part of system RAM.
Memory type | GDDR5 | GDDR7 |
Maximum RAM amount | 2x2 GB | 32 GB |
Memory bus width | 256 Bit | 512 Bit |
Memory clock speed | 900 MHz | 1750 MHz |
Memory bandwidth | no data | 1.79 TB/s |
Shared memory | - | - |
Resizable BAR | - | + |

Pros & cons summary
Performance score | 7.76 | 87.32 |
Recency | 6 January 2011 | 30 January 2025 |
Chip lithography | 40 nm | 5 nm |
RTX 5090 has a 1025.3% higher aggregate performance score, an age advantage of 14 years, and a 700% more advanced lithography process.
The GeForce RTX 5090 is our recommended choice as it beats the Radeon HD 6970M Crossfire in performance tests.
Be aware that Radeon HD 6970M Crossfire is a notebook card while GeForce RTX 5090 is a desktop one.
